Course description
Introduction to Java Programming: E-learning for new and potential IT professionals
In this beginner level course, learners will gain the essentials of the Java programming language and the computer science concepts driving object oriented programming. Among the most popular programming languages in use, Java is the most commonly used language for both back-end web and Android app development. For anyone new to the field, this is the language to start with and this is the place to start.
This program has been developed by San José State University and is delivered in conjunction with Udacity and is taught by expert instructors from both institutions.
A Practical Program in Programming
With this hands-on approach to learning, Users will put Java programming skills to the test, solving real-world problems faced by software engineers. Udacity gives learners the chance to start really thinking like a programmer, approaching complex problems with curiosity and confidence.
Do you work at this company and want to update this page?
Is there out-of-date information about your company or courses published here? Fill out this form to get in touch with us.
Upcoming start dates
Who should attend?
This Introduction to Java programming is designed for anyone hoping to begin a career in IT or support current career goals with a more in-depth understanding of this extremely popular language.
Pre-Requisites
This course requires no previous computer programming knowledge.
Find out if this course is right for you - request more information here!
Training content
This Intro to Java Programming is divided into nine lessons:
- Lesson 1: Introduction to Computers, Programming Languages, Algorithms, and the Java Programming Environment
- Lesson 2: Introduction to Classes and Objects
- Lesson 3: Graphics
- Lesson 4: Fundamental Data Types
- Lesson 5: Decisions
- Lesson 6: Iterations
- Lesson 7: Arrays, ArrayLists and Simple Array Algorithms
- Lesson 8: Methods (Parameter Passing, Instance vs. Static Methods)
- Lesson 9: Inheritance
Costs
It is free to start this Introduction to Java Programming course
Estimated time for completion assuming 6 hours per week: Approx. 4 months
2-Week Free Trial: Love it or Leave it
All Udacity courses are offered with a two-week free trial. Learners will have plenty of time to make sure that the program fits their needs. If it's not working out for any reason - user can cancel their subscription fee of charge.